Stephen Balaban, the 24-year-old founder of Lambda Labs, has created "an alternative operating system that runs on Glass but is not controlled by Google," he told NPR's Steve Henn.

Though Google has banned facial recognition software (among other things, like porn apps), a new operating system provices a convenient loophole for developers to reintroduce it.

Will this new operating system open up a new realm of software possibilities, or will Google slam the door shut before other programs can be introduced? Balaban sees his software as a "core feature," but Google might not share that opinion, especially with social and political spheres' concerns about privacy.
